Post subject:  Fabricating super-six kickdown linkage

I'm having a tough time locating a kickdown linkage for my super-six setup. Has anyone here manufactured one or modified the 1-bbl linkage to do the job? What's different? I've got a welding rig, so I figure one can be made if I can get some critical dimensions.

Author:  raPoM [ Sat Dec 25, 2010 2:07 pm ]
Post subject: 

Quote:
i haven`t used it yet but i have scraped a couple of mid to late 90`s dakota pickups and the kick down cable with brackets look like a workable setup :idea:
Any magnum/auto setup uses this cable. Its the only way to go if you dont want to spend $$$. I had a whole 17.50 in my kickdown that was on my dart. Got the cable and bracket off of a mid 90's 1500 and spent an hour installing it and it worked great.
